Section 17-7-54 - Form of indictment by grand jury

Ask AI about this
(a) Every indictment of the grand jury which states the offense in the terms and language of this Code or so plainly that the nature of the offense charged may easily be understood by the jury shall be deemed sufficiently technical and correct. The form of every indictment shall be substantially as follows: Georgia, __________________ County.The grand jurors selected, chosen, and sworn for the County of __________________, to wit: __________________, in the name and behalf of the citizens of Georgia, charge and accuse (name of the accused) of the county and state aforesaid with the offense of __________________; for that the said (name of the accused) (state with sufficient certainty the offense and the time and place of committing the same), contrary to the laws of said state, the good order, peace, and dignity thereof.(b) If there should be more than one count, each additional count shall state: And the jurors aforesaid, in the name and behalf of the citizens of Georgia, further charge and accuse (name of the accused) with having committed the offense of __________________; for that the said (name of the accused) (state with sufficient certainty the offense and the time and
